    Network cables......

    Google cat 5e 30m... click the top non paid link..... Buy 3 of them.... run them all... if one brakes you have 2 backups... Cat 5E can and will run at gigabit ethernet speeds... the only benefit cat 6 has is it comes with a piece of paper that guarantees that it will. even if you find your...
